devicetree-for-5.96f1188b4 · ·
Devicetree updates for v5.9: - Improve device links cycle detection and breaking. Add more bindings for device link dependencies. - Refactor parsing 'no-map' in __reserved_mem_alloc_size() - Improve DT unittest 'ranges' and 'dma-ranges' test case to check differing cell sizes - Various http to https link conversions - Add a schema check to prevent 'syscon' from being used by itself without a more specific compatible - A bunch more DT binding conversions to schema

regulator-v5.93f027948 · ·
regulator: Updates for v5.9 This time around the bulk of the work on the regulator API has been cleanups of various kinds, partly but not entirely inspired by the W=1 stuff that 0day turned on. There's also been a fairly large crop of new drivers, and a few bugfixes for existing drivers. - Mode setting support for MT6397 and DA9211. - New drivers for ChromeOS embedded controllers, Fairchild FAN53880, NXP PCA9450, Qualcomm LABIBB, MP5496, and VBUS booster, and Silergy SY8827N
